Athlete Athlete Profiles: Integrating Tech

Athlete evaluations has seen a major transformation in recent years, due to tech developments that allow for a deeper insight of personal performance. With wearable devices like smart bands and activity trackers, athletes can monitor their heart rate, sleep patterns, and physical activity in immediate. This information not only provides indications into their physical condition but also allows competitors and mentors to adapt regimens that enhance ability while reducing the likelihood of harm.

Additionally, performance analytics play a vital role in refining athlete profiles. Technologies that employ film analysis allow coaches to deconstruct movements frame by frame, identifying areas for enhancement and perfecting methods. By combining biomechanics with performance statistics, coaching staff can create a more holistic view of an athlete’s capabilities and weak points. This meticulous approach aids in developing strategies that leverage advantages and address shortcomings, ultimately leading to enhanced performance in athletic events such as tournament finals.

In parallel to physical measures, technology also aids in tracking psychological well-being and mental well-being. Applications and platforms designed for psychological performance track emotional state, stress, and attention, all of which are vital for an athlete’s effectiveness. This holistic approach to profiling athletes ensures that mental and physical health are given similar priority, helping sportsmen maintain high levels of performance throughout the season and after the season.

Injury Prevention and Management through Tech

The integration of digital tools in sports has transformed how athletes approach injury avoidance and treatment. Wearables, such as fitness trackers and connected garments, provide live data on an athlete’s physical movements, pulse, and muscle strain. This data allows trainers and sports medicine teams to spot potential hazards before they cause major injuries. By monitoring metrics such as movement patterns and fatigue levels, teams can tailor workout plans to each athlete’s unique needs, significantly reducing the risk of injuries happening during important games, like championship games.

In addition to preventative measures, technology plays a key role in the healing process after an injury. Innovations such as VR and game-like rehab activities are being utilized to aid recovery by transforming exercises more appealing for athletes. These technology-focused methods allow for more secure and successful rehabilitation by simulating game scenarios, helping athletes regain their self-assurance and abilities in a controlled environment. Furthermore, virtual healthcare enable athletes to consult with sports healthcare providers online, enhancing access to treatment and enhancing recovery outcomes.

Data analytics has also emerged as a powerful tool in injury management. Complex algorithms can analyze vast amounts of injury data, discovering patterns that might not be visible to the observer. This predictive analysis allows teams to make informed decisions about athlete wellbeing, schedule rest periods, and fine-tune training loads based on specific athlete characteristics. Utilizing these technologies not only boosts the athlete’s health and performance but also lengthens their careers, ultimately benefiting the sport as a whole.
